biography of Stephen POSEN (1939)

Birth place: St. Louis, MO

Addresses: NYC

Profession: Painter

Studied: Washington Univ. (B.F.A., Milliken traveling scholar, 1964-65); Fulbright grant, Italy, 1964-66; Yale Univ. (M.F.A.)

Exhibited: Highlight of the 1971 Season, Aldrich Mus. Contemp. Art, Ridgefield, Conn., 1971; The New Realists, Chicago Mus. Contemp. Art, 1971; Relativating Realism, Stedelijk Van Abbe Mus., Eindhoven, Holland, 1972; WMAA Ann., 1972; Documenta 5, Kassel, Ger., 1972.

Work: VMFA; Chase Manhattan Coll.

Comments: Teaching: instr. drawing, Cooper Union.

Sources: WW73; David Shirey, Downtown Art Scene," NY Times, Apr. 3, 1971; Ivan Karp, "Rent is the Only Reality," Arts Mag. (Jan., 1972); John Canaday, "Whitney Annual," NY Times, Feb. 6, 1972."
